5 Easy Steps to Clean Your Car


I have come up with this list to help you get your car ready for spring, or to sell...



1. (Most obvious) Wash it. You'll need: A bucket, carwash soap, a brush, water, a shammy (or towel), and a shady/cool area. Then dry it off with the towel/shammy


2. Vacuum the inside. Take out the floormats, and vacuum the interior. If the floormats are dirty, pour some of your leftover carwash mix onto the floormats, scrub and rinse with a hose. (If the carpet is dirty, use some of the carwash mix on it, and scrub with a stiff brush and vacuum.)



3. Grab a towel and spray some water or window cleaner on the towel and wipe down the panels. Don't soak the towel, just a little dampness is perfect.


4. Put a coat of wax on the exterior. Make sure you are in a shaded area, put it on with a wax pad in a circular motion...and let it sit.


5. While you are waiting for the wax to dry, grab a window towel (with no fuzz, like a shop rag) and clean the inside of your windows. When you are done with that, grab a microfiber cloth and wipe off the wax.
